Album Notes

bellevue cadillac has been in cover stories in rolling stone magazine, people magazine, jazziz, and swingtime magazines. they were the band that turned down JFK Jr secret wedding. you've heard their music on 20 television shows including the sopranos, sex and the city, ed,crossing jordan, las vegas,touched by an angel,brimstone,access hollywood,cnn showbiz. their music has been on compilations with ella fitzgerald,count basie, duke ellington, louis jordan, louis prima, brian setzer, big bad voodoo daddy, peggy lee, squirrell nut zippers, cab calloway. they've shared stages with james brown, ray charles, aerosmith, tito puente, jane monheit, bb king and kool and the gang, and kenny rogers. the songwriting has been called some of the best in the business by billboard magazine, and NPR. listen to why can't we be, and black and white and you will agree, this is an amazing cd, even the cover won best 100 cd covers of all time.

Great blues-influenced swing jazz from a strong band
author: George Hasapidis
This CD has almost an hour of great, original music by a very talented swing band out of eastern Massachusetts. As usual, all the songs have been written by "The Professor" Doug Bell with some help from his bandmates. While the songs are therefore new and fresh, they are definitely in the swing tradition with a strong blues sound on many of the numbers. The instrumentation and vocals are excellent and exhibit (to my admittedly untrained ears) good range.
